* Thanks for catching the reflection issues. To address the "Use of reflection is not allowed" feedback properly and avoid any hacky workarounds, I realized the plugin's core architecture needed a refactor.
Here is what I've updated:
Removed Dynamic Class Loading: Overhauled the UI routing by removing the reflection-based panel instantiation and replacing it with explicit Guice bindings and a safe switch statement in DataLoggerPanel.
Removed Gson TypeToken Reflection: Removed the dynamic TypeToken reflection in FileIOService, replacing it with standard Java function parsing via the LogType enum.
Removed Method Invocation: Replaced the reflective invoke call with a direct client.getAccountHash() API call in the new AbstractLogger base class.
Let me know if everything looks good to go!
